  • Spotless Water

    Led · Equity · Jun 2026

    Founded in 2016, Spotless Water operates a national network of pure water stations supplying professional cleaning and detailing businesses. Since launch it has dispensed more than 600 million litres and now supports upwards of 22,000 weekly refills across 160 UK stations. The company uses a patent-pending Spotless Ecoflow system that dispenses up to 120 litres per minute while minimising waste and eliminating disposable resins used in traditional purification systems. Spotless Water has signed concession partnerships with retailers and forecourt operators including Morrisons, Park Garage Group and Motor Fuel Group, and aims to reach 1,200 stations by 2029. The business plans to use the recent funding to accelerate site rollout, upgrade stations and trial integrations such as into jet wash bays, and deepen its national partnerships.

  • GEEIQ

    Led · Equity · May 2026

    Founded in 2018 and headquartered in London, GEEIQ provides insights, data and analytics for games and virtual worlds. The platform helps brands benchmark performance, identify partners and creators, and optimise spend across activations, campaigns and social channels. GEEIQ works with global brands including Walmart, L’Oréal, Gucci, NASCAR and Warner Bros. The company has previously been backed by YFM Equity Partners and has just completed a £5m funding round led by YFM with participation from GFR, Haymarket and angel investors. Management intends to use the new capital to deepen product capabilities, expand data partnerships and build AI features. The business positions itself as a platform-led analytics provider serving brands entering platforms such as Roblox, Fortnite and ZEPETO.

  • StudentCrowd

    Led · Series A · Apr 2026

    StudentCrowd operates a data and insights platform focused on purpose-built student accommodation (PBSA), combining verified student reviews with structured property and tenancy data. The company reports coverage of 100% of the UK PBSA sector, tracking more than 770,000 beds, over 55,000 tenancy types, and over 4.3 billion structured data points refreshed weekly, and says its reviews have helped 14 million+ users. Founded by Paul Humphreys and Pete Sisson, StudentCrowd sells data and insights to operators, investors and advisers while serving students seeking accommodation information. With the new Series A funding, the company plans to scale its inventory dataset across continental Europe, test expansion into the US with launch partners, move into adjacent living sectors such as BTR, and build reservations functionality to enable bookings on-platform.

  • Swanky

    Led · Equity · Apr 2026

    Founded in 2010 and headquartered in Exeter, Swanky is a full-service Shopify Platinum agency serving retailers and brands across the UK, Europe and Australia. The agency provides an end-to-end service proposition for Shopify Plus clients and was appointed one of Shopify’s first Plus Partners in EMEA in 2016. Under CEO Dan Partridge (appointed 2021) the business has grown to around 70 employees and delivered consistent revenue growth. Swanky has built international presence and is positioned as one of Europe’s largest and most experienced Shopify Platinum Partners. Following the investment, leadership additions include Chris Hirst as chair and Elly Adams as CFO, with Amy Dougan promoted to COO and co-founder Matt Giles remaining as Chief Creative Officer. The company plans to use the new capital to invest in talent and capabilities and pursue selective mergers and acquisitions to scale further as Shopify Plus adoption accelerates.

  • inploi

    Led · Equity · Apr 2026

    inploi provides a white-labelled talent technology platform that integrates with applicant tracking systems to automate candidate sourcing, screening, scheduling and communications using AI-driven agents. The company says its platform has facilitated millions of job applications for over 70,000 vacancies and serves more than 30 enterprise clients across sectors including hospitality, leisure, healthcare, construction, government and retail. Key clients mentioned include Compass Group, Wagamama, Gail’s, PureGym and several NHS trusts. Founded in 2016, inploi pivoted from a labour marketplace to enterprise SaaS in 2021 and has recently expanded into the US. Following the €3.4 million funding round, the company plans to accelerate development of its Talent Agents, enhance sales and marketing, and grow its team.
